Preliminary Check
- CHECK SELF-DIAGNOSTIC RESULTS OF UNIFIED METER AND A/C AMP.
Select "METER A/C AMP" on CONSULT-II, and perform self-diagnosis of unified meter and A/C amp. Refer to "CONSULT-II FUNCTION (METER A/C AMP) ".
Self-diagnostic results content
- No malfunction detected: O TO 2.
- Malfunction detected: Go to "SYMPTOM CHART 2 ".
- CHECK WARNING LAMP ILLUMINATION
Turn ignition switch ON. (Engine stopped)
Do warning lamps (such as malfunction indicator lamp and oil pressure warning lamp) illuminate?
- YES: GO TO 3.
- NO: Check power supply circuit of combination meter when ignition switch is ON. Refer to "POWER SUPPLY AND GROUND CIRCUIT INSPECTION ".
- CHECK SELF-DIAGNOSIS OPERATION OF COMBINATION METER
Perform combination meter self-diagnosis. Refer to "SELF-DIAGNOSIS FUNCTION ".
Does self-diagnosis function operate?
- YES: GO TO 5.
- NO: GO TO 4.
- CHECK POWER SUPPLY AND GROUND CIRCUIT OF COMBINATION METER
Check power supply and ground circuit of combination meter. Refer to "POWER SUPPLY AND GROUND CIRCUIT INSPECTION ".
OK or NG
- OK: Replace combination meter.
- NG: Repair as need.
- CHECK ODO/TRIP METER OPERATION
Check odo/trip meter segment, A/T indicator or ICC system display segment.

Do all segments illuminate?
- YES: GO TO 6.
- NO: Replace combination meter.
- CHECK LOW-FUEL WARNING LAMP ILLUMINATION CONFIRMATION
During low-fuel warning lamp check, confirm illumination of low-fuel warning lamp.
DIAGNOSIS PROCEDURECondition of odo/trip meter switch Low-fuel warning lamp Pushed Does not illuminate. Released Illuminates. OK or NG
- OK: GO TO 7.
- NG: Replace combination meter.
- CHECK COMBINATION METER CIRCUIT
Check indication of each meter/gauge in self-diagnosis mode.
OK or NG
- OK: Go to "SYMPTOM CHART 1 ".
- NG: Replace combination meter.
